winamp crashes, xp kills it.
 
my winamp is forced to die by xp, or it collapses to a memory error when in "read" and some memory address.(like the error says)

any bugfixes for this?

Sawg 11th September 2003 21:15

There are no know problems with Winamp and Windows XP, most likely there is something wrong with your system.
Any third party plug-ins installed?

Completely un-install and re-install Winamp 2.91.

Wile you are at it make sure your Video Card drivers and DirectX installation and run Windows Update.
